Transaction 5e22512291153b2c910e056cf81af73b3c3c669f0d4292c41a3d3ce7498fad69

1 Input
2 Outputs
  • 5e22512291153b2c910e056cf81af73b3c3c669f0d4292c41a3d3ce7498fad69:0
  • value  2526579555
    address  18Wk2aVWYrxdgCQAPLuQB7sBD8aiuHrpDn
  • 5e22512291153b2c910e056cf81af73b3c3c669f0d4292c41a3d3ce7498fad69:1
  • value  3027060000
    address  1BTfEMC1ExvEFAkL4crDLtAJbTfH9XQa1i